Termidor and Premise are the safer effective alternatives. Both are water based, have almost no odor and of ultra-low danger to humans, dogs, cats and other mammals.

Termidor and Premise do NOT have an obnoxious odour or emit airborne residues or fumes. Both are enrolled as a low hazard insecticide with a CAUTION notation on the registered label.

Fipronil, the active ingredient in Termidor, has been used in the USA, Australia and other countries, for flea and tick control on millions of cats and dogs. Termidor and Premise represent modern technology.

Some alternative termiticides have a strong repellency action to deter foraging termites. Whereas Termidor and Premise are non-repellant to the termites.

Termites can enter the treated soil zone without detecting the Termidor or Premise chemical.

The repellant nature of other goods mean the termites can detect the compound and will proceed along the treated soil areas, actively seeking a gap to gain entry into the building.

Premise has been utilized as soil treatment barrier against termites for more than eight years in the USA with excellent outcomes for long term pest control control. We're not aware of any significant problems during this age.

Premise will act to kill termites, in the higher concentration treated soil regions abutting the building. With Premise, termites which forage in the lower concentrated treated soil areas, will become disorientated, cease feeding, and are fatally diseased by natural fungi and micro-organisms in the dirt.

Both Bayer Premise and BASF Termidor assert their goods will transfer from one influenced termite to another... the technology aimed at eradicating the queen termite and the entire colony - refer to the animated illustration under:

Termites tunneling in the Premise treated soil area abutting the building (of high concentration - near the point of application) are killed outright.

Termites tunneling in the outer parts of a Premise treated soil area (of reduced concentration) will not detect the Premise which adheres to their own bodies and has a delayed lethal effect of several days - enough time to be transferred back to the central colony nest.

Following 250 million decades of living underground, subterranean termites have evolved with a very thin waxy skin (called an exoskeleton) that readily absorbs moisture.

Premise adheres to the termite exoskeleton and is readily adsorbed via the exoskeleton and into go right here the termite's body to view publisher site trap and destroy the affected termite within a couple of days.

The termites spread the Premise to other termites during regular physical contact, particularly when working together in close proximity, grooming and feeding the remainder of the colony, a normal function of their daily life.

Termites carry away or cannibalize other dead termites, further spreading the deadly effect of the Premise chemical across the colony.

The Sentricon termite monitoring and baiting system was developed by Dow AgroSciences, USA. The Sentricon bait is an insect growth regulator, which can be designed to be spread throughout the colony from the worker termites.

An insect growth regulator affects termites by stopping the moulting process needed for the termites to grow. Since the worker termites die off, the termite colony declines to the point at which it can no longer sustain itself, ultimately leading to it is collapse and elimination.

The Exterra termite monitoring and baiting process is owned by Ensystex, USA. The Exterra termite bait is also an insect growth regulator.

Both Sentricon and Exterra systems have their own plastic bait stations which has to be utilized with their product. These bait stations can be put in the ground and checked regularly.

Termite colony elimination in favourable circumstances might take several weeks to a couple of months. However, in some instances, termite colony elimination is unsuccessful or may take decades, depending on the circumstances. Where a large number of termites find and connsume the bait, then colony elimination is virtually assured within a few months.

Both of the Sentricon and Exterra termite baits are designed to be slow acting, non-repellant and therefore distribute to other termites in the colony before the colony can discover where the mortal effect is coming out of.

Termites have acute survival instincts. The location of a toxic food source if detected, will be abandoned. Too much disturbance of the foraging termites (workers and soldiers) in a specific location, will alert the termite colony to abandon the region. The termites appear to be gone, but may in reality be entering the building in different areas.
